The R9F24306 Resi9 circuit breaker from Schneider Electric is a reliable and powerful device designed to protect electrical installations. With a type C tripping characteristic and a rated current of 6 Amperes, this three-pole circuit breaker offers a breaking capacity of 6 kA according to IEC/EN 60898-1. It is suitable for use in alternating current systems with an operating voltage of up to 400 volts and can be operated at a frequency of 50/60 Hz. The installation is done flush-mounted, and the breaker is equipped with a dual-function terminal that can be used for both cables and fork busbars. The design includes a rear-mounted DIN rail fastening element that allows for easy installation. The R9F24306 also features a spring mechanism that ensures low-wear and user-independent switching of the contacts.
